Disney+ only: If you already have a Disney+ direct-billed subscription for the same subscription tier (i.e., Disney+ Premium) or a lower subscription tier (i.e., Disney+ Standard or Disney+ Standard with Ads), it will be automatically paused until your subscription via TELUS ends or changes to a lower subscription tier. If your Disney+ subscription via TELUS ends or changes to a lower subscription tier than your existing Disney+ direct-billed subscription, you will have to manage your direct-billed subscription with Disney+ at that time to avoid being double-billed. If you have an existing subscription to a Streaming Service from a third party (e.g., app store purchases, other billing partners such as Rogers and Shaw), you will need to manage your subscription with that third party to avoid duplicate subscriptions. If you wish to keep your existing Disney+ subscription through a third party, then your Stream+ subscription and that third party subscription will run concurrently and you will be charged for each subscription.
